Common design mistakes plague real estate abandoned cart emails because agents treat them like standard promotional messages. Using generic button colors that clash with property photos, cramming multiple listings into cramped layouts, or applying consumer-retail aesthetics to luxury property marketing destroys the premium positioning essential for high-value transactions. Email flows generate 41% of email revenue from just 5.3% of sends (Klaviyo, 2026), but design inconsistency kills that potential. The most damaging error is failing to match the visual sophistication of your original listing presentation — if your abandoned cart email looks generic while your property showcase was premium, the cognitive dissonance signals unprofessionalism.
